Where do scientists believe Native American migrated from?

Social Studies
2 answers:
Sphinxa [80]3 years ago
5 0
It's B) Asia
Because the nomadic ancestors of modern Native Americans who hiked over a “land bridge” from Asia to what is now Alaska more than 12,000 years ago.

As a result of being paired with a loud noise, a flashing light has come to elicit a startle reflex. When the flashing light is
amid [387]

Answer: The correct answer is A: Respondent Extinction

Explanation: A respondent extinction is the process that ocurrs when a previously conditioned stimulus (In this case the Flashing light) is presented while witholding the unconditioned stimulus (In this case, the loud noise) so it stops eliciting the conditioned response (In this case, the startle reflex).
